  • This study was implemented for the purpose of analyzing the effects of Engineering Education Accreditation. Now, 15 years has passed adopting the engineering education system. We need to analyze the effect that this system has changed on the ground of engineering education, and it cultivated the human resource. In order to achieve the purpose of this study, the survey were done on the professors, graduates, and workers. The results and conclusions of this study are summarized as follows: First, it is urgent need to change the system of accreditation, and to get the public trust on assessment. Second, it is necessary to make circumstance that engineering education accreditation is advertised to the industries, and the industry can join the development, consulting, evaluation of curriculum. Third, government needs to make the policy that gives the incentive to the industries, if they give some merits to the accreditation graduates. Fourth, certificate of program graduate is desired to spread the accreditation proliferation. Fifth, government should systemize that accreditation program can get advantage to be selected for the public finance business(e.g. BK, LINC).. It will impact the quality Improvement and accountability of engineering programs.

  • This study was conducted to explore the applicability and effects of Smart Support System for Creative Problem Solving(S3CPS) in engineering education. S3CPS is an online system developed to support learners' creative problem solving activities based on the CPS model proposed by Treffinger et al.(2000). In this study, it was applied in an engineering course in which students work in teams to design and produce creative robots with the purpose of verifying its effects on creative problem solving and team projects. To address the purpose, interviews and surveys were carried out to examine the effects of S3CPS. The qualitative data were analyzed through a generic coding process. Three ways to apply S3CPS in an engineering course based on team project were derived and effects of the system were also analyzed. It implies that specific design guidelines are required for the optimal use of the system for existing engineering courses.

  • Usually, students write on a paper using writing materials and submit it to teachers when they do a homework or take an exam. However, there are temporal and spacial constraints because teachers and students should be in the same place at the time in this system. In addition, it is hard for teachers to maintain numerous papers from students. Applying a digital pen produced by Pen Generations Corporation to education system, we developed a smart education system transmitting image data from written papers using digital pen. As a result, teachers and students can use this system without any constraints. In addition, teachers are able to maintain their papers from students more effectively.

  • The flipped learning is currently suggested in engineering education, and several universities already have used it. However, research rarely examines whether using such special method in engineering education is effective to improve students' learning achievement. To illuminate this issue, we collected the data of students' achievement for two years from students who took system modeling and control course and analyzed them. Overall, the flipped learning is statistically effective to improve students' learning achievement about system modeling and control.

  • In recent years, the design has formed and operated convergence education in conjunction with many other academic fields, and ABEEK also encourages the participation of convergence engineering programs. The purpose of this study is to require design and software convergence major to operate program that accord engineering education certification criteria to develop a program outcomes evaluation system and examine its validity. The program outcomes evaluation system was developed in accordance with development research methods and procedures. As a result, developed evaluation system program outcomes for convergence-based program outcomes: convergence ability, creative thinking ability, entrepreneur ability, and design ability. Finally, it revised and supplemented them through expert validity examine. Expert validity review included 9 experts in engineering, IT engineering, education technology, and design. The validity, usefulness, intelligibility, universality, and explanatory power of the evaluation system were reviewed. The results of this study are expected to provide practical tools for operating ABBEK of convergence programs between design and engineering.

  • The government has tried to develop a platform for systematically collecting and managing engineering education data for policy proposals. However, there have been few cases of big data analysis platform for policy proposals in engineering education, and it is difficult to determine the major function of the platform, the purpose of using big data, and the method of data collection. This study aims to collect the cases of big data analysis systems for the development of a big data system for educational policy proposals, and to conduct a study to analyze cases using the analysis frame of key elements to consider in developing a big data analysis platform. In order to analyze the case of big data system for engineering education policy proposals, 24 systems collecting and managing big data were selected. The analysis framework was developed based on literature reviews and the results of the case analysis were presented. The results of this study are expected to provide from macro-level such as what functions the platform should perform in developing a big data system and how to collect data, what analysis techniques should be adopted, and how to visualize the data analysis results.
